Position Summary:
SurePay is seeking a highly motivated and experienced Senior Business Development Manager to lead and expand its operations in Malawi. The ideal candidate will have a proven track record in business development, a deep understanding of the financial services or payment solutions industry, and a strong network within the markets of Malawi. This role is pivotal in driving growth, forging strategic partnerships, and ensuring SurePay’s market leadership in the region.
Key Responsibilities:
Market Expansion and Strategy:
· Develop and execute a comprehensive business development strategy tailored to the unique market dynamics of Malawi.
· Identify and assess new market opportunities, customer segments, and revenue streams.
· Monitor market trends, competition, and regulatory changes to adapt strategies accordingly.
Partnerships and Stakeholder Engagement:
· Establish and nurture relationships with key stakeholders, including banks, financial institutions, telecom operators, government bodies, and NGOs.
· Negotiate and close high-value partnerships and agreements that align with SurePay’s goals.
Sales and Revenue Growth:
· Drive sales efforts to achieve revenue targets and ensure profitability in the Malawi markets.
· Lead the end-to-end sales cycle, including prospecting, pitching, and closing deals.
Team Leadership and Collaboration:
·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including product, marketing, and operations, to ensure alignment with market needs.
· Provide mentorship and guidance to local business development teams.
Reporting and Analysis:
· Prepare and present regular reports on market performance, sales metrics, and growth initiatives.
· Utilize data-driven insights to refine strategies and improve operational efficiency.
Qualifications and Experience:
Essential:
·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Marketing, Finance, or a related field.
· Minimum of 8 years of experience in business development, sales, or related roles, preferably in the financial services or payment solutions sector.
· Strong understanding of the business landscape in Malawi, including cultural, economic, and regulatory factors.
· Proven ability to establish and maintain strategic partnerships.
Preferred:
· Master’s degree in Business Administration (MBA) or equivalent.
· Experience working with fintech or digital payment platforms.
· Knowledge of mobile money systems and their role in financial inclusion.
Skills and Competencies:
· Exceptional communication, negotiation, and interpersonal skills.
· Strategic thinker with the ability to translate vision into actionable plans.
·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.
· Ability to work independently and adapt to a fast-paced environment.
· Fluency in English; knowledge of Swahili or other local languages is an advantage.
